Inclusivity and Belonging in Chinese Discourse

The Case of ta

Inclusivity and Belonging in Chinese Discourse explores how recent language change in the third person pronoun system of Mandarin Chinese is harnessed by netizens to construct spaces of (non-) belonging along a fluid continuum in the context of pro and anti LGBTQ discourses.
